Description:
Tribal Priests performs "Kharchi Puja", rituals. Fourteen head idols, made of silver and brass, are worshiped in the seven-day long "Kharchi Puja", the biggest religious festival of tribal Hindus in the Tripura state. Agartala, India.
Description:
Tribal Priests performs "Kharchi Puja", rituals. Fourteen head idols, made of silver and brass, are worshiped in the seven-day long "Kharchi Puja", the biggest religious festival of tribal Hindus in the Tripura state. Agartala, India.
Image Description:
Tribal Priests performs "Kharchi Puja", rituals. Fourteen head idols, made of silver and brass, are worshiped in the seven-day long "Kharchi Puja", the biggest religious festival of tribal Hindus in the Tripura state. Agartala, India.